2018 Bardolino Red Blend

Guerrieri Rizzardi dop classico is an exquisite red blend from the picturesque Bardolino region, renowned for its picturesque landscapes and rich winemaking heritage. This 2018 vintage showcases a vibrant red color, inviting you to explore its enticing aromas. On the palate, it reveals a harmonious balance between body and acidity, offering a smooth yet invigorating experience. The fruit intensity is prominent, with luscious notes of dark cherries and ripe plums that dance gracefully alongside subtle hints of spice and earthy undertones. The tannins are well-structured, providing a firm backbone while remaining soft and approachable, making this wine wonderfully food-friendly. Its dryness rounds out the experience, leaving a delightful and lingering finish that captures the essence of Bardolino.

While France takes the crown for the most famous wines styles and grape varieties, Italy is where wine was first perfected. The ancient Greeks called it Oenotria—"land of the vines"—and the Roman Empire advanced grape growing and winemaking to a level of quality we still enjoy today. But behind Italy's best-known wines, such as Chianti, Barolo and prosecco, there's an almost endless diversity of delights awaiting the intrepid explorer. The key to understanding Italian wine is regionality and (of course) food. From the aromatic and sparkling whites of the north to Sicily's rich and spicy reds, Italy offers wine lovers a lifetime of gastronomic treats.
